The Department of Urology and the Comprehensive Cancer Center warmly welcome Dr. Riccardo Campi, MD, PhD, FEBU.
Dr. Campi is an internationally recognized expert in urologic oncology and kidney transplantation. As Consultant Urologist at Careggi University Hospital in Florence, he combines robot-assisted surgery with multidisciplinary oncologic care.
His clinical focus includes renal cell carcinoma, organ-preserving kidney surgery, and robot-assisted kidney transplantation. Within the European Association of Urology, he serves as Guidelines Associate for Renal Cell Carcinoma and as Associate Editor of the journal European Urology Oncology.
We are delighted to welcome Dr. Campi and look forward to a successful and inspiring collaboration.
